US-41/M-28 work planned for this season in Marquette County.

Marquette, MI – April 20, 2021 – The Michigan Department of Transportation and Marquette Township are holding a virtual online virtual public meeting this evening to discuss the US-41/M-28 rebuilding project getting underway this spring.

M-DOT Spokesperson Dan Weingarten and Construction Engineer Al Anderson spoke about the meeting and the project today with Mark & Walt in the Morning.

Weingarten said there will be a short presentation at 6 p.m. by M-DOT officials and other stakeholders followed by a question-and-answer period prior to the regular township board meeting.

Anderson said the $9.2 million project will resurface 2.8 miles of highway, along with building a non-motorized pathway and is scheduled for May to November, and will require lane closures, local detours, and some night work.
